What is the cheapest month to fly from Houston Hobby Airport to Central America?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Central America,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Central America is October, when tickets cost $263 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and June,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$514 and $354 respectively.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Houston Hobby Airport to Central America?

To calculate weekly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each week before departure over the last year for round-trip flights from Houston Hobby Airport to Central America,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the average of all the values for each week.

To get a below average price on the flight from Houston Hobby Airport to Central America, you should book around 3 weeks before departure, which saves you about 15% compared to booking last min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 26 weeks before departure.
